QUEBEC CITY, P.Q. — Zach O’Brien, Roman Will and Morgan Ellis earned QMJHL Telus player of the week honors for the week January 2nd to 8th.
Registering 9 points and a plus/minus record of +2 the Acadie-Bathurst Titan right winger Zach O’Brien earned the first player of the week honor. Taking the lead in the overall scoring with 77 points, three more than Yan Gourde of the Victoriaville Tigres, the Titan right winger began his week registering an assist in a 4-3 loss against the Prince Edward Island Rocket. On Friday against the Cape Breton Screaming Eagles he scores his 35th goals of the regular season being named the first stars of the game in a 5-2 win.
O’Brien completed the week recording four points’ two goals in a 6-5 overtime win against the Gatineau Olympiques on Saturday January 8th being named the first star of that game. The Acadie-Bathurst right winger ended his week scoring four goals adding five assists and a plus/minus record of +2.
After being on the losing end in a 2-1 shootout loss versus the Saint John Sea Dogs where he made 29 saves, the Moncton Wildcats goaltender Roman Will came back and played a key role the rest of the week for his team.
The Czech Republic-native made 31 saves in a 5-1 win against the Gatineau Olympiques on Friday earning the third star of the game. On Saturday Will earned the second star of the game making 26 saves in a 2-1 win against the Cape Breton Screaming Eagles. With that wins over Cape Breton the Wildcats netminder became the 2nd goaltender in the league to registered 20 wins. Will finished the week with a 0.97 goals-against-average and a 0.966 save percentage.
Playing his first game with his new team after being traded from Cape Breton to Shawinigan, Morgan Ellis earned the QMJHL third player of the week honor being named the third stars ending the game with 3 points (1 goal) in 8-3 win against the Rimouski Oceanic. On Friday against the Chicoutimi Sagueneens, the Montreal fourth picks (117 overall) in 2010 add two assists in a 6-3 win.
In Sunday’s game against Victoriaville, the former Screaming Eagles defenseman, scores his 10th goal of the regular season becoming the 7th defensemen to reach that plateau in 2011-12, adding an assist in a 4-2 win against the Tigres, earning the first stars of the game. Ellis ended his week totaling 7 points scoring 3 goals and a plus/minus record of +2 with his new team the Cataractes.
